Astronauts participating in the Artemis II mission have arrived at the launch site in Florida, where NASA is preparing to launch the first crewed mission to the moon in over 53 years. This mission is part of the Artemis program, which aims to return humans to the moon and explore more of outer space.
The Artemis II crew consists of four astronauts, including Christina Koch and Jeremy Hansen, who will embark on a journey lasting approximately 10 days around the moon. The launch is expected to take place in the first half of 2024, with the Orion spacecraft transporting the crew into outer space.

Background & Context
Historically, the last crewed mission to the moon occurred in 1972 during the Apollo program, when astronauts landed on the lunar surface. Since then, no crewed missions to the moon have taken place, making the Artemis II mission an exciting return to this field. In recent years, there has been a growing interest from countries and private companies in space exploration.
The Artemis program is part of NASA's vision for space exploration, which includes plans to send astronauts to the moon and then to Mars. This vision reflects technological advancements and an increasing interest in space, as countries seek to enhance their capabilities in this domain.

Regional Significance
In the Arab region, space exploration is an important topic, with some countries like the United Arab Emirates seeking to enhance their capabilities in this field. The UAE recently launched the Hope Probe to Mars, reflecting its interest in technology and innovation.
